We see this same post constantly. If it were anywhere close to true we would have zero widebody pilots at Delta. This bid for the most part is covering flying from now until the end of summer. Another bid will be posted in a few months. You still have widebody pilots being trained and converted from prior bids. We probably have about 150 widebody Captains retiring between now and the end of Aug. The total count of widebody CA positions is increasing and that increase will really kick into gear with this a subsequent bids. In the last 10 months the company has posted or awarded 380 CA positions on 764-400 or larger equipment.
